The Greater Metro Jr. A Hockey League

 

Referee Committee


The Referee Committee represents the officiating body with all league business. Voting members of the committee, Supervisors, Instructors, and Crew Leaders focus duly and laterally as a team on increasing the quality of officiating services for the league. The committee has set forth a high standard of training & development unique for the GMHL and assures the league certification of officials under it’s sanctioned protocols.

Training & Development


Officials enjoy an exceptional program, which benefit all members of staff on every level from new recruits to our most senior leaders. We pride ourselves on our matchless “Grade Ratio” system. It is a core component of our program to measure performance.

1) Annual Training Clinics:
Clinics are offered for New Recruits, Returning Officials, Crew Leaders, Instructors, and Supervisors.

2) Dedicated Crews:
Dedicated Training Crews offer developing officials continued practical mentorship throughout the season on a game-to-game basis.

3) Supervisor’s Program: Ensures officials an exemplary opportunity for formal evaluation of their performance, which translates into a grade.

4) The Referee Committee:
Meets once per month, the members review Crew Leader Reports & Supervisor Evaluation Forms. The committee monitors grade ratios and sets training targets.

2011-12 Annual Clinic Phase 2



Instructors from left to right: Bob Klein, Shane Sinyard, Rich Wand, Al Zimmer, Martin O’Grady, and Kevin Thompson

Phase 2 of our Annual Clinic, for the 1st time, invited hockey club Owners, Coaches, and Assistance. The Ref Committee introduced a new Rule Book, the League’s Sanction, revised Policies, and partnered with Susan Forbes of lakehead University representing the Play-It-Cool program, and Kerry Goulet of Stop Concussions.

The focus of Phase 2 was to promote discipline, professionalism, and Athlete Safety. The GMHL matched the Referees annual donation of $1,000 in effort to raise awareness and educate staff on concussions, injury prevention, and management of an injury.
